The interior switch for my hazard warning lights has stopped lighting up. The switch works and the hazards work, but no illumination. I managed to get the switch cover off only to reveal what looked like a tiny bulb but no chance of getting at it. Anyone any suggestions on how this bulb is replaced??

For what it's worth my Haynes says that tiny bulb may be removable by unscrewing from the back. It'll be slotted. Bulbs only available from Honda - according to Haynes thanks for putting me right Jocko
-
Switch has to be pushed out from the rear after dismantling parts of the instrument panel. Bulbs will be available from other suppliers as well as Honda. For probably a fraction of the price Honda charge!
Personally, I wouldn't go to the trouble. Even at night, and unlit, my hazard warning switch is easily located. Tearing the dash apart for one lamp is too extreme for me!
